Montreal Canadiens forward Matthew Peca suffered a lower-body injury during the team’s 4-1 win over the Pittsburgh Penguins on Tuesday, the team announced.
Peca left the game after getting tangled up in the neutral zone with Penguins star centre Evgeni Malkin

The 26-year-old is pointless in four games with the Canadiens this season. He has collected 11 points in 18 games with Montreal’s AHL affiliate, the Laval Rocket.
